Visa has announced the launch of a new Stablecoins Advisory Practice through its Visa Consulting & Analytics (VCA) unit. This initiative aims to support banks, fintechs, merchants, and enterprises in shaping and executing their stablecoin strategies.
The advisory practice seeks to provide guidance as the stablecoin market cap exceeds $250 billion. Visa is already a notable player in the crypto space with its USDC settlement pilots and stablecoin-linked card initiatives.
Visaโs Consulting Arm Leading the Initiative
Carl Rutstein, the Global Head of Visa Consulting & Analytics, leads this new practice. He emphasized the importance of a comprehensive stablecoins strategy in todayโs digital landscape, highlighting Visaโs ability to help clients stay competitive.
โHaving a comprehensive stablecoins strategy is critical in todayโs digital landscape,โ said Carl Rutstein. โClients come to Visa and VCA for guidance because they trust our ability to navigate change, both within payments and beyond.โ
Carl Rutstein, Global Head, Visa Consulting & Analytics, Visa
Visa has over 130 stablecoin-linked card issuing programs running in more than 40 countries. Early partners in this advisory practice include Navy Federal Credit Union, Pathward, and VyStar Credit Union.
Offerings of the Stablecoins Advisory Practice
The advisory service features stablecoin training, strategy development, market entry planning, and technology enablement for stablecoin integration. These services are part of Visaโs broader effort to provide actionable insights on market fit and implementation strategies.
Stablecoins represent a potential opportunity for enhanced speed and lowered transaction costs in payments. Visaโs advisory service aims to guide clients in integrating stablecoin solutions effectively.
Partners and Market Impact
Clients working with Visa on stablecoin strategies have praised the actionable insights provided. Matt Freeman from Navy Federal Credit Union noted the potential of stablecoins to improve payment services for their 15 million members.
Visaโs stablecoin settlement volume currently stands at a $3.5 billion annualized run rate. The initiative aims to unlock growth opportunities as the stablecoin infrastructure continues to evolve.
